Thane is a hospital market in its own right

Thane city alone carries well over two million residents, and the district around it — Kalyan-Dombivli, Ulhasnagar, Ambernath and Badlapur, Bhiwandi, Mira-Bhayandar — pushes past eleven million. That is a population larger than most Indian states, and for three decades it exported its complex surgery. A patient on Ghodbunder Road or in Dombivli with a cardiac, oncology or joint replacement indication travelled to Parel, Bandra or Andheri to have it done.

That flow is reversing, and the reversal is the entire demand story for theatres here. Tertiary capacity has been built locally, single-specialty centres have followed the residential corridors outward, and a large insured and employer-covered working population has made elective surgical volume worth capturing at home. Two hours of traffic each way to a Mumbai hospital is a real cost to a patient and a real leak to a Thane hospital. Closing that leak requires theatres that can hold accreditation and satisfy insurer and corporate empanelment on the same evidence a Mumbai tower produces — measured air change rates, particle counts, pressure differentials and microbial sampling, not a visual impression of cleanliness.

The result is a market with a mixed brief. Some of it is conversion work, where a 1990s nursing home in Naupada or Panchpakhadi is being rebuilt into a multi-specialty facility. A larger share than in Mumbai is genuinely new construction or a vertical expansion wing on an existing campus. Both are normal here, and they are priced and programmed differently.

What building in Thane actually involves

Land economics are the reason the two differ. Thane is not cheap, but it is not island-city Mumbai either, and that gap is enough to make new floor plate viable rather than forcing every project into a strip-out of a live tower.

On a new build the constraints that dominate Mumbai simply lift. Slab-to-slab in recent Thane construction is commonly 3.6-4.2 metres, which comfortably accommodates a full-depth pressurised laminar plenum with H14 terminal housings in a 900-1200 mm ceiling void above a 2.9-3.0 metre finished ceiling — the configuration you would actually choose, rather than the reduced-depth side-entry plenum a low Mumbai floor forces. A construction hoist or crane is usually available, so panels travel full length instead of being capped near 2.4 metres to pass a passenger lift car, which means fewer joints and a cleaner envelope. There is a lay-down area, so deliveries do not have to be broken into just-in-time night loads. The AHU can arrive as a factory-built skid. Risers, plant deck and service corridors get sized once, to the calculation.

The retrofit half of the market behaves much more like Mumbai, and we treat it that way: knock-down panel sections, sealed hoarding with negative-pressure extraction on the construction zone, a dust and vibration protocol agreed with infection control before the first panel arrives, and core cutting confined to agreed windows because hospital precincts are silence zones. Older slabs designed for 3-4 kN/m² live load need checking before a plenum, an AHU and ceiling pendants are hung from them, and pendant loads need dedicated steel back to the slab.

Coastal air, with room to solve it

Thane sits on the creek, and its summer design condition — roughly 33-34°C dry bulb at 27-28°C wet bulb — is effectively Mumbai’s. The theatre air handling unit is therefore solving a latent load, not a sensible one. Holding 21-24°C at 50-60 percent relative humidity means colder chilled water, a deeper eight to ten row cooling coil, reheat downstream to return supply air to setpoint without adding moisture, and outdoor air pre-treated through its own dehumidification stage instead of being mixed raw into the main coil.

The Thane advantage is not a smaller load. It is that you can usually install the plant the psychrometrics demand. In an island-city retrofit the AHU is frequently sized to the space that survived; here it is sized to the calculation, with a plant deck that allows condenser airflow, service access and future filter changes. Salt aerosol is milder than the Mumbai seafront, but creek air and the industrial belt around Wagle Estate and Bhiwandi still justify epoxy-coated coil fins and protected casings. Monsoon rainfall approaching 2,400 mm and the stack-effect pressure profile in taller buildings both argue for commissioning the pressure cascade in monsoon as well as dry-season conditions.

The room itself

The engineering baseline does not move with the city. General surgical theatres run the NABH and HTM 03-01 minimum of 20 air changes per hour; cardiac, neuro and arthroplasty rooms want 25-30 ACH with a wider laminar canopy over the table. ISO 14644-1 Class 5 is the target in the surgical zone under the canopy, Class 7 at the periphery, with terminal H14 HEPA filters certified to EN 1822. The pressure cascade runs positive from theatre to scrub to sterile corridor to dirty exit at a minimum 2.5 Pa per step, held by pressure relief dampers and hermetically sealed automatic sliding doors with bacterial gaskets and interlocks. The envelope is 50 mm PPGI or SS304 panel with PUF core, closed with self-levelling antibacterial epoxy flooring and coved skirting so there is no floor-wall junction to harbour anything.

Approvals: TMC is not BMC

Any change to built form or floor area routes through the relevant municipal corporation’s building proposal process — Thane Municipal Corporation for the city, but KDMC, Mira-Bhayandar or Ulhasnagar for sites outside it. Fire NOC is issued by the local fire service under the Maharashtra Fire Prevention and Life Safety Measures Act, 2006, read with NBC 2016 Part 4; for theatre work the questions concern panel core surface spread of flame classification, sealing of penetrations between fire compartments, and medical gas zone valve provisioning consistent with NFPA 99. Facility registration sits with the corporation’s public health department under the state nursing homes framework. Fixed imaging in a hybrid theatre adds AERB clearance. MJPJAY and Ayushman Bharat PM-JAY empanelment matters across the Kalyan-Dombivli, Bhiwandi and Ambernath catchment, and empanelment inspections want documented theatre performance rather than a walkthrough.

Modular Operation Theatre cost in Thane

A major modular operation theatre in Thane plans at roughly ₹52-95 lakh, against ₹65 lakh to ₹1.1 crore for an identical room retrofitted inside Mumbai city and ₹50 lakh to ₹1 crore nationally. The saving is not in the panels — it is in access. Trade rates run 8-12 percent below island-city levels, material can usually be craned or hoisted rather than hand-carried through a passenger lift, and daytime working is possible on most sites. The coastal dehumidification premium on the AHU, roughly 15-20 percent over an inland theatre, still applies in full. A minor or day-care OT plans at ₹26-42 lakh. Indicative planning ranges only.

How do Thane Municipal Corporation approvals differ from BMC?

The statutory framework is the same state legislation, but the administering authority, drawing conventions, scrutiny fee schedule and review sequence are not. A building proposal for an OT block that changes built form goes to TMC's town planning department, or to KDMC, Mira-Bhayandar or Ulhasnagar corporation depending on where the site actually falls — Thane district has several corporations and the boundary matters. Fire NOC comes from Thane Fire Brigade under the Maharashtra Fire Prevention and Life Safety Measures Act, 2006. Confirm jurisdiction before design freeze, because resubmission to the correct authority costs weeks.

Does Thane need the same HVAC treatment as Mumbai for humidity?

Yes on the calculation, no on the constraint. Thane sits on the creek with a summer design wet bulb around 27-28°C, so the theatre AHU is still solving a latent load — deeper eight to ten row coil, lower chilled water temperature, downstream reheat, and fresh air pre-treated in its own dehumidification stage rather than dumped into the main coil. The difference is that a Thane project can usually install the plant the calculation asks for. Salt aerosol is milder than the Mumbai seafront, but creek and industrial air still justify coated coil fins and protected AHU casings.
